Non-Farm Payroll Report Shows Warning Signs Amid Gov't Shutdown Noise

Published: Dec 17, 2025 22:57
【SMM News Flash】The latest November non-farm payroll report contained significant noise, as the pace was disrupted by the federal government shutdown during this period. Although the headline employment growth (+64,000) still exceeded expectations of +50,000, the internal structure deteriorated sharply: in particular, the number of people working part-time for economic reasons surged by over a million, sending an early warning signal that the labour market is shifting from a slowdown to a recession.
